About Dr. Medeiros

Dr. Medeiros is an Assistant Professor of Management at the University of Nebraska Omaha (UNO) where she researches workplace troublemakers. Specifically, she studies those who behave unethically, push past boundaries in pursuit of creative solutions, commit and report sexual harassment, and the women who break down gender norms and stereotypes to pursue leadership roles.

She earned her Ph.D. in 2016 from the University of Oklahoma in Industrial-Organizational Psychology with a minor in Statistics. She earned her bachelor's degree in psychology with an emphasis in Business from Pennsylvania State University in 2011.

She is also the Co-Founder of the ethics consulting firm, Ethics Advantage, where she works with a team to help organizations improve their business ethics practices. She has also consulted with companies on issues related to human capital, including employee performance, creativity, training, and assessment.

She has worked with several international companies including Hogan Assessment Systems and NBCUniversal.

She is also a Faculty Fellow at Prevention Innovations Research Center where she works on issues related to sexual harassment and assault.Kelsey also authored the book, Ethics Training for Managers: Best Practices & Techniques, which is part of the Giving Voice to Values Series.

Teaching Interests

  • Organizational Behavior
  • Leadership

Research Interests

  • Creativity & Innovation
  • Business Ethics
  • Gender & Leadership
  • Sexual Harassment
